Horrible Upscaling/ Motion issues
Posted .This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.Let me start by saying I really wanted to love this oled tv I really did.... In short this tv is great if your Only planning to watch 4K Dolby/HDR movies or anything set in deep space while seated in a dark room. For anything else like cable tv the upscaling is not good at all. There is so much judder/blur and pixilation that it makes the picture almost unwatchable. I had the tv for close to 45 days and in that time I’ve tried every combo of motion settings possible to try make the picture look watchable with no luck. I even had the cable company come out to check my lines and my signal was perfect. Now I know most cable is only 720p or 1080i but my 2-3 year old Samsung KS8000 which was considered a mid tier tv upscales so much better then this oled which is supposed to be a top of the line tv and there is no excuse for that. Not for this kind of money! I decided to exchange for the Samsung QLED Q8fn and I love it because the it handles motion and upscaling much better then the oled. It’s also so much brighter and has much more color and pop. As I said in the beginning I really wanted to love the oled but my eyes don’t lie. On the positive side in the close to 45 days I had this tv there was absolutely no sign of burn in! I hope this review is helpful to people concidering going with the oled.

Good Tv with some Reservations
Posted .This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.I bought this tv to replace a 55 inch sony 850c that I broke by accident while carrying it across my house when I painted my bedroom (panel cracked from my hands). I originally bought the 55 inch sony 900f, but returned it because I was not impressed with the local dimming performance and thought it had worse picture quality than the 850 which was only edge lit. Would I recommend this tv? It depends. The picture quality is great, no doubt. And I am no fanboy. I own samsung cell phones and an lg washer/dryer (high-end, because I believe Lg makes a great washer and dryer). But the current price disparity between this tv and say, samsung's Q8, is now rather substantial (1799 vs 1299, respectively). But when I bought my oled this past summer, it was 1999 and the q8 was 1799. So at that time getting the oled was a no-brainer (IMHO). People have this idea that OLED is the best. It is great, no doubt but honestly my sony edge lit tv handled sports and motion better. I repeat- I hate watching sports on this tv! I'd rather watch football on a 1200 dollar edge lit tv. Keep in mind that any tv that has some sort of local dimming feature or offering is trying to mimic what an oled can do pretty much perfectly; that is, perfect black levels. Think TCL at the low end, sony 900f at the mid, and Samsung q8 at the high end, just as an example. But beyond black levels, I would not say that this tv is the best. So if it isn't going in a theater or primarily dark room, I wouldn't spend the premium that this tv demands. Instead, i'd look at saving tons of bucks and getting an led that is rated at performing local dimming features well. And if local dimming isn't important to you, then you can save even more money and get a standard led tv. lastly, and this did not impact my opinion of the tv overall, I had to return the first one that I bought due to horrible screen uniformity and flashlighting. I went through Lg who sent a tech out and the tech said he couldn't get a panel replacement on what he was seeing so i returned it for another one. The second one was much better. I do think Lg had an issue with panels for the C8 originally but since has remedied it from what I can see doing an online search.

Screen burn in happened before long.
Posted .This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.Picture looked great for the first few years. We used the pixel refresh feature regularly, but unfortunately in about 5-6 years we started getting the burnt in rectangles across the bottom of the screen from sports and news channels. In its 7th year now and it has gotten bad enough that it will need replaced. This is disapointing because I have several other $200-$300 TV’s that have lasted longer, including a SONY BRAVIA that is twice as old and still has a great picture. This will be the first and last LG I buy. Not impressed with the lack of quality, especially at the price point I paid for this OLED.
